Learn to LOVE to Tie Your OWN Laces
Class experience
In this one time class, students will be introduced to THREE very simple ways to tying shoe laces. The first thirty minutes will be interactive-instruction. Approximately ten minutes will be spent explaining each method. The last ten minutes will provide students with the opportunity to practice their favorite technique(s). I like to teach using a fun, laid back approach that encourages students to actively listen and ask questions during the entire process. After the workshop I will...
Students will learn to tie their laces in three different ways.

After the workshop, students may need to practice tying their own laces to reinforce what has been taught in class.
Students should bring a shoe with (longer-type) laces. Students will not wear their shoes but will instead have them on the table in front of them. The instructor will be set up in the same way.
